En lenguaje claro

This is a ceremonial resolution from the Georgia House of Representatives honoring Atlanta International Fashion Week as it marks its 19th year. The resolution does not change any law; it formally praises the event, its founder Paula Whittle, and its contributions to fashion, culture, and community development in Atlanta and beyond. The resolution describes the event's scale, including 50 designers, 12 runway shows, six celebrity events, four fashion workshops, and two trunk shows in one week. It also notes the event's youth development work through the nonprofit Fashion Apprentice and community programs like Beauty & A Makeover. The House resolves to commend the event and directs the Clerk of the House to distribute copies of the resolution to Paula Whittle, the public, and the press.
